Aston Martin reveal when other teams will copy their innovative rear wing
Aston Martin team principal Mike Krack has conceded that he anticipates a lot of other teams are going to rock up to the Singapore Grand Prix with their rear wing design. The Hungarian Grand Prix was the second time this season Aston Martin have arrived at a race and caused a stir. The British side arrived in Barcelona in the second European race of the season with sidepods that looked oddly similar to those of Red Bull. The Austrian side asked the FIA if this was not illegal, and adviser Dr Helmut Marko suggested that “data was stolen” from his team, although he could not say whether that data was used to inform Aston Martin’s design.
